“See you at Meša and Ismet’s:” Artists who Shaped the Identity of the Salt City
In the very center of Tuzla, in a place where thousands of people pass by every day, two artists have been part of the city's everyday life for decades. The sculptures of the writer Meša Selimović and the painter Ismet Mujezinović are not just monuments but widely recognized symbols of the city’s identity.

Lamija Kubat: A World-Class Genius from BiH
Lamija Kubat, a high school student from Kakanj, has an Intelligence Quotient (IQ) of 152, according to Mensa testing, which places her among the top two percent of the world's population. Lamija's IQ is thus reportedly on par with Bill Gates.
